About this property

Hotel Seville

Hotel with free parking, steps from Lyric Theater
At Hotel Seville, guests have access to a gym, free WiFi in public areas, and conference space. If you drive, take advantage of free parking. Front-desk staff can help with concierge services, and provide local restaurant recommendations. Additional amenities include a business center, coffee/tea in a common area, and a computer station.
LCD TVs come with cable channels, and guests can stay connected with free WiFi and wired Internet. Pillowtop beds grant a restful night's sleep, and bathrooms offer hair dryers and free toiletries. Other amenities include coffee makers, free local calls, and ironing boards. Housekeeping is available on request.
Recreational amenities at the hotel include a fitness center.
